Description

Mr. Clarke is suing the defendant for a DNA test and 1,500 for damages she caused to his property because he denied being the father of her two-month-old daughter. He said today will prove he is not the father. Ms. Bailey says she was on fire while Mr. Clarke left her for another woman while pregnant and is 100% certain he is the father. She is countersuing for childcare expenses while he was absent. Real people. Real stories. Real Problems. This is Lauren Lake's Paternity Court.
